Understanding Biometrics for Student Visa

Before we dive into the passport request process, let’s briefly understand what biometrics is all about. Biometrics is a mandatory procedure for international students who wish to obtain a study permit for Canada or a student visa for other countries. Biometrics include taking a digital photograph and fingerprints of each applicant. These biometrics are used to verify the student’s identity, prevent identity fraud, and ensure the safety and security of Canada and other countries.

What Happens After Biometrics?

Once you complete your biometrics, you will receive a confirmation email outlining the next steps, including the passport request process. The passport request process is a critical step in the student visa application process, as it involves sending your passport to the High Commission or Embassy. Your passport will be stamped with your student visa once processed.

Preparing for Passport Request

To prepare for the passport request, you should begin by ensuring that your passport is valid and has enough blank pages for visa stamps. Suppose you are unsure of your passport requirements. In that case, you can check with the foreign consulate or embassy or use online resources to confirm the validity requirements.

You should also allow enough time for your passport to be processed. Many embassies and consulates require a minimum of six weeks processing time. It is essential to check the processing time for your student visa and apply accordingly to avoid any last-minute disappointment.

Before submitting your passport, you should also ensure that all the application forms and supporting documents are complete and accurate. If there are any discrepancies or missing information, it may delay or even lead to the rejection of your visa application.
